Ariston Holding NV Interest Coverage Calculation

Interest Coverage is a ratio that determines how easily a company can pay interest expenses on outstanding debt. It is calculated by dividing a company's Operating Income (EBIT) by its Interest Expense:

If Interest Expense is negative and Operating Income is positive, then

Interest Coverage=-1* Operating Income /Interest Expense

Else if Interest Expense is negative and Operating Income is negative, then

The company did not have earnings to cover the interest expense.

Else if Interest Expense is 0 and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ation is 0, then

The company had no debt (1).


Note: If both Interest Expense and Interest Income are empty, while Net Interest Income is negative, then use Net Interest Income as Interest Expense.

Ariston Holding NV's Interest Coverage for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Here, for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025, Ariston Holding NV's Interest Expense was $-41 Mil. Its Operating Income was $198 Mil. And its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ation was $862 Mil.

Interest Coverage=-1* Operating Income (A: Dec. 2025 )/Interest Expense (A: Dec. 2025 )
=-1*198.009/-40.632
=4.87

Ariston Holding NV's Interest Coverage for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2026 is calculated as

Here, for the three months ended in Jun. 2026, Ariston Holding NV's Interest Expense was $-10 Mil. Its Operating Income was $43 Mil. And its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ation was $1,201 Mil.

Interest Coverage=-1* Operating Income (Q: Jun. 2026 )/Interest Expense (Q: Jun. 2026 )
=-1*42.512/-10.253
=4.15

Ariston Holding NV Business Description

Address Via Broletto 44, Milano, ITA, 20121
Ariston Holding NV is an Italian-based company that produces heating systems and related products. It develops, manufactures, and markets renewable hot water solutions. The company brands include Ariston, Wolf, Elco, Racold, and Calorex. The company's business division includes Thermal Comfort (TC), Air Treatments, Burners (BUR), and Components (COM). Geographically, the company generates revenue from the Netherlands (country of domicile), Germany, Italy, Switzerland, and Other countries. The company generates the majority of its revenue from the Thermal Comfort business division.
